|
Major Customers and Suppliers (Details)
|12 Months Ended
|
Dec. 31, 2014
|
Dec. 31, 2013
|
Dec. 31, 2012
|Sales | Customer concentration | Petroleum | Customer A
|
|
|
|Major Customers and Suppliers
|
|
|
|Concentration risk (as a percent)
|13.00%us-gaap_ConcentrationRiskPercentage1
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= us-gaap_SalesRevenueGoodsNetMember
/ us-gaap_ConcentrationRiskByTypeAxis
= us-gaap_CustomerConcentrationRiskMember
/ us-gaap_MajorCustomersAxis
= cvi_CustomerAMember
/ us-gaap_StatementBusinessSegmentsAxis
= cvi_PetroleumSegmentMember
|12.00%us-gaap_ConcentrationRiskPercentage1
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= us-gaap_SalesRevenueGoodsNetMember
/ us-gaap_ConcentrationRiskByTypeAxis
= us-gaap_CustomerConcentrationRiskMember
/ us-gaap_MajorCustomersAxis
= cvi_CustomerAMember
/ us-gaap_StatementBusinessSegmentsAxis
= cvi_PetroleumSegmentMember
|10.00%us-gaap_ConcentrationRiskPercentage1
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= us-gaap_SalesRevenueGoodsNetMember
/ us-gaap_ConcentrationRiskByTypeAxis
= us-gaap_CustomerConcentrationRiskMember
/ us-gaap_MajorCustomersAxis
= cvi_CustomerAMember
/ us-gaap_StatementBusinessSegmentsAxis
= cvi_PetroleumSegmentMember
|Sales | Customer concentration | Nitrogen Fertilizer
|
|
|
|Major Customers and Suppliers
|
|
|
|Concentration risk (as a percent)
|27.00%us-gaap_ConcentrationRiskPercentage1
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= us-gaap_SalesRevenueGoodsNetMember
/ us-gaap_ConcentrationRiskByTypeAxis
= us-gaap_CustomerConcentrationRiskMember
/ us-gaap_StatementBusinessSegmentsAxis
= cvi_NitrogenFertilizerSegmentMember
|28.00%us-gaap_ConcentrationRiskPercentage1
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= us-gaap_SalesRevenueGoodsNetMember
/ us-gaap_ConcentrationRiskByTypeAxis
= us-gaap_CustomerConcentrationRiskMember
/ us-gaap_StatementBusinessSegmentsAxis
= cvi_NitrogenFertilizerSegmentMember
|20.00%us-gaap_ConcentrationRiskPercentage1
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= us-gaap_SalesRevenueGoodsNetMember
/ us-gaap_ConcentrationRiskByTypeAxis
= us-gaap_CustomerConcentrationRiskMember
/ us-gaap_StatementBusinessSegmentsAxis
= cvi_NitrogenFertilizerSegmentMember
|Sales | Customer concentration | Nitrogen Fertilizer | Customer B
|
|
|
|Major Customers and Suppliers
|
|
|
|Concentration risk (as a percent)
|17.00%us-gaap_ConcentrationRiskPercentage1
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= us-gaap_SalesRevenueGoodsNetMember
/ us-gaap_ConcentrationRiskByTypeAxis
= us-gaap_CustomerConcentrationRiskMember
/ us-gaap_MajorCustomersAxis
= cvi_CustomerBMember
/ us-gaap_StatementBusinessSegmentsAxis
= cvi_NitrogenFertilizerSegmentMember
|15.00%us-gaap_ConcentrationRiskPercentage1
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= us-gaap_SalesRevenueGoodsNetMember
/ us-gaap_ConcentrationRiskByTypeAxis
= us-gaap_CustomerConcentrationRiskMember
/ us-gaap_MajorCustomersAxis
= cvi_CustomerBMember
/ us-gaap_StatementBusinessSegmentsAxis
= cvi_NitrogenFertilizerSegmentMember
|10.00%us-gaap_ConcentrationRiskPercentage1
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= us-gaap_SalesRevenueGoodsNetMember
/ us-gaap_ConcentrationRiskByTypeAxis
= us-gaap_CustomerConcentrationRiskMember
/ us-gaap_MajorCustomersAxis
= cvi_CustomerBMember
/ us-gaap_StatementBusinessSegmentsAxis
= cvi_NitrogenFertilizerSegmentMember
|Sales | Customer concentration | Nitrogen Fertilizer | Customer C
|
|
|
|Major Customers and Suppliers
|
|
|
|Concentration risk (as a percent)
|10.00%us-gaap_ConcentrationRiskPercentage1
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= us-gaap_SalesRevenueGoodsNetMember
/ us-gaap_ConcentrationRiskByTypeAxis
= us-gaap_CustomerConcentrationRiskMember
/ us-gaap_MajorCustomersAxis
= cvi_CustomerCMember
/ us-gaap_StatementBusinessSegmentsAxis
= cvi_NitrogenFertilizerSegmentMember
|13.00%us-gaap_ConcentrationRiskPercentage1
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= us-gaap_SalesRevenueGoodsNetMember
/ us-gaap_ConcentrationRiskByTypeAxis
= us-gaap_CustomerConcentrationRiskMember
/ us-gaap_MajorCustomersAxis
= cvi_CustomerCMember
/ us-gaap_StatementBusinessSegmentsAxis
= cvi_NitrogenFertilizerSegmentMember
|10.00%us-gaap_ConcentrationRiskPercentage1
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= us-gaap_SalesRevenueGoodsNetMember
/ us-gaap_ConcentrationRiskByTypeAxis
= us-gaap_CustomerConcentrationRiskMember
/ us-gaap_MajorCustomersAxis
= cvi_CustomerCMember
/ us-gaap_StatementBusinessSegmentsAxis
= cvi_NitrogenFertilizerSegmentMember
|Contracted volume | Supplier concentration | Petroleum
|
|
|
|Major Customers and Suppliers
|
|
|
|Number of major suppliers
|1cvi_NumberOfMajorSuppliers
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= cvi_ContractedVolumeMember
/ us-gaap_ConcentrationRiskByTypeAxis
= us-gaap_SupplierConcentrationRiskMember
/ us-gaap_StatementBusinessSegmentsAxis
= cvi_PetroleumSegmentMember
|1cvi_NumberOfMajorSuppliers
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= cvi_ContractedVolumeMember
/ us-gaap_ConcentrationRiskByTypeAxis
= us-gaap_SupplierConcentrationRiskMember
/ us-gaap_StatementBusinessSegmentsAxis
= cvi_PetroleumSegmentMember
|1cvi_NumberOfMajorSuppliers
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= cvi_ContractedVolumeMember
/ us-gaap_ConcentrationRiskByTypeAxis
= us-gaap_SupplierConcentrationRiskMember
/ us-gaap_StatementBusinessSegmentsAxis
= cvi_PetroleumSegmentMember
|Contracted volume | Supplier concentration | Petroleum | Supplier A
|
|
|
|Major Customers and Suppliers
|
|
|
|Concentration risk (as a percent)
|67.00%us-gaap_ConcentrationRiskPercentage1
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= cvi_ContractedVolumeMember
/ us-gaap_ConcentrationRiskByTypeAxis
= us-gaap_SupplierConcentrationRiskMember
/ cvi_MajorSupplierAxis
= cvi_SupplierAMember
/ us-gaap_StatementBusinessSegmentsAxis
= cvi_PetroleumSegmentMember
|69.00%us-gaap_ConcentrationRiskPercentage1
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= cvi_ContractedVolumeMember
/ us-gaap_ConcentrationRiskByTypeAxis
= us-gaap_SupplierConcentrationRiskMember
/ cvi_MajorSupplierAxis
= cvi_SupplierAMember
/ us-gaap_StatementBusinessSegmentsAxis
= cvi_PetroleumSegmentMember
|45.00%us-gaap_ConcentrationRiskPercentage1
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= cvi_ContractedVolumeMember
/ us-gaap_ConcentrationRiskByTypeAxis
= us-gaap_SupplierConcentrationRiskMember
/ cvi_MajorSupplierAxis
= cvi_SupplierAMember
/ us-gaap_StatementBusinessSegmentsAxis
= cvi_PetroleumSegmentMember
|Direct operating expenses (exclusive of depreciation and amortization) | Supplier concentration | Nitrogen Fertilizer
|
|
|
|Major Customers and Suppliers
|
|
|
|Number of major suppliers
|1cvi_NumberOfMajorSuppliers
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= cvi_DirectOperatingExpensesExclusiveOfDepreciationAndAmortizationMember
/ us-gaap_ConcentrationRiskByTypeAxis
= us-gaap_SupplierConcentrationRiskMember
/ us-gaap_StatementBusinessSegmentsAxis
= cvi_NitrogenFertilizerSegmentMember
|1cvi_NumberOfMajorSuppliers
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= cvi_DirectOperatingExpensesExclusiveOfDepreciationAndAmortizationMember
/ us-gaap_ConcentrationRiskByTypeAxis
= us-gaap_SupplierConcentrationRiskMember
/ us-gaap_StatementBusinessSegmentsAxis
= cvi_NitrogenFertilizerSegmentMember
|1cvi_NumberOfMajorSuppliers
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= cvi_DirectOperatingExpensesExclusiveOfDepreciationAndAmortizationMember
/ us-gaap_ConcentrationRiskByTypeAxis
= us-gaap_SupplierConcentrationRiskMember
/ us-gaap_StatementBusinessSegmentsAxis
= cvi_NitrogenFertilizerSegmentMember
|Direct operating expenses (exclusive of depreciation and amortization) | Supplier concentration | Nitrogen Fertilizer | Supplier B
|
|
|
|Major Customers and Suppliers
|
|
|
|Concentration risk (as a percent)
|4.00%us-gaap_ConcentrationRiskPercentage1
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= cvi_DirectOperatingExpensesExclusiveOfDepreciationAndAmortizationMember
/ us-gaap_ConcentrationRiskByTypeAxis
= us-gaap_SupplierConcentrationRiskMember
/ cvi_MajorSupplierAxis
= cvi_SupplierBMember
/ us-gaap_StatementBusinessSegmentsAxis
= cvi_NitrogenFertilizerSegmentMember
|4.00%us-gaap_ConcentrationRiskPercentage1
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= cvi_DirectOperatingExpensesExclusiveOfDepreciationAndAmortizationMember
/ us-gaap_ConcentrationRiskByTypeAxis
= us-gaap_SupplierConcentrationRiskMember
/ cvi_MajorSupplierAxis
= cvi_SupplierBMember
/ us-gaap_StatementBusinessSegmentsAxis
= cvi_NitrogenFertilizerSegmentMember
|5.00%us-gaap_ConcentrationRiskPercentage1
/ us-gaap_ConcentrationRiskByBenchmarkAxis
= cvi_DirectOperatingExpensesExclusiveOfDepreciationAndAmortizationMember
/ us-gaap_ConcentrationRiskByTypeAxis
= us-gaap_SupplierConcentrationRiskMember
/ cvi_MajorSupplierAxis
= cvi_SupplierBMember
/ us-gaap_StatementBusinessSegmentsAxis
= cvi_NitrogenFertilizerSegmentMember